Theres nothing real great about it if you compare it to other scanners.
About the only thing it has going for it is the alfa tags. With only 100
channels you wont get too far. Its just a basic radio without very many
features.

I have two of them. It's my favorite handheld. When/if you get tired
of the BP-180 battery pack, you can easily change to a NiMH battery
pack. Neatest trick: it has a stereo headphone jack, so you can use
Walkman-type headphones with.

Most people pay a little more for the Sportcat 200. In my case, the
store sold only the 180, so that's what I got.
